My Buying Guides on X Acto Knife Sets
Why I Look for an X-Acto Knife Set
When I shop for an X-Acto knife set, I want more than just a sharp blade. I look for a kit that feels reliable, comfortable in my hand, and versatile enough for different projects. Whether I’m doing crafts, model building, scrapbooking, or detailed cutting work, I prefer a set that gives me the right tools without making the process complicated.
What I Check First: Blade Quality
Blade quality is the first thing I pay attention to. I want blades that stay sharp, cut cleanly, and don’t bend too easily. A good X-Acto knife set should include several blade types so I can switch between precision cutting, trimming, and fine detailing. If the blades are dull or flimsy, I know the set won’t last long.
Handle Comfort Matters to Me
I always consider how the handle feels in my hand. If I’m working on a project for a long time, I need a handle that gives me control and doesn’t cause discomfort. I usually prefer a lightweight, non-slip grip because it helps me make more accurate cuts and reduces hand fatigue.
The Number of Pieces in the Set
I like to compare how many pieces are included in each set. Some sets come with just the essentials, while others include extra blades, replacement parts, and accessories. For me, a larger set is worth it if I know I’ll use the extras. If I only need a knife for occasional use, a smaller set may be enough.
Storage and Organization
I find that storage is often overlooked, but it matters a lot. I prefer a set that comes in a case or organized package so I can keep everything together. It saves me time, helps prevent blade loss, and makes the set easier to carry if I need it on the go.
Safety Features I Prefer
Safety is important to me, especially when I’m working with very sharp blades. I look for blade caps, secure handles, and a storage system that keeps spare blades protected. If the set includes a blade-changing tool or a safer replacement method, I see that as a big plus.
